dirk2Actually, I'm looking into recent rootstock script. For 'karmic' it uses vmlinuz-2.6.31-rc3versatile1-cortex-a8 and -cpu cortex-a8. Is this only the configuration options for QEMU, or are the is the resulting rootfs compiled for A8, too? Or the other way around: Will a karmic rootfs created with rootstock run on ARM11, too?16:50
ojnARM11 is ARMv6. Karmic is built for v6 + VFP, so as long as your specific ARM11 has VFP you should be good16:57
kblinojn: so karmic won't work on the maxwell sheevaplug? that's an ARMv517:05
ojnkblin: Correct, as far as I know.17:12
